Employers to get over S$3b in wage subsidies payouts from end-March
Singapore
FROM March 30, more than 150,000 employers will receive payouts of over S$3 billion under the Jobs Support Scheme (JSS) of wage subsidies. The payment will benefit over two million local employees.
Employers who have made mandatory Central Provident Fund (CPF) contributions for their local employees for the months of September to December 2020 by the stipulated deadlines will qualify to receive the payout, said the Ministry of Finance (MOF) and Inland Revenue Authority of Singapore (Iras) in a joint statement on Thursday.
